Levittown man arrested on robbery charge
A Levittown man was arrested on charges he robbed another man of his wallet while holding a pocket knife in the victim's face, Nassau County police said Saturday.
Shaquan Hinson, 22, was arrested shortly after the robbery at 7 p.m. Friday on a handball court, police said. The alleged theft of the 20-year-old victim's wallet occurred at Wantagh Avenue and the intersection of Sprucewood Drive in Levittown.
Police said Hinson fled on a bike. No injuries were reported.
Hinson was charged with robbery and possession of a weapon. He was being held for arraignment in First District Court in Hempstead.
